It
is
hereby proposed that Procedural Rule 311 shall be amended
to read as follows:
(New language is underlined, and language
to be omitted is
lined out),
311
Continuances
(a)
A motion for continuance for any enforcement, variance,
or
permit
appeal proceeding
shall
be granted by the Hearing Officer
whenever justice may require.
All motiohs for continuance must
be supported by an a:Efidavit or written motion before the Hearing
Officer by the person or persons having knowledge of the facts
supporting
the
motion.

(b)
No continuance shall
be granted for any variance or
permits appeal proceeding unless the deadline for final Board
action,
whenever applicable,
is extended by the petitioner.
(c)
Whenever the Board
notes,
in its discretion,
that any
variance petition, permit appeal, or enforcement case is
i~otproceeding expeditiously to
a conclusion,
the Board
may order that a hearing be scheduled within
21 and held
within
60 days or the variance petition, permit appeal,
or enforcement case will be subject to dismissal.
Written comments shall be accepted for
60 days from the date
of this Proposed Order.
